Bhupesh Baghel’s Father Dies; Final Rites Scheduled For January 10

In an unfortunate incident, Nand Kumar Baghel, the father of former Chhattisgarh Chief Minister Bhupesh Baghel, passed away on Monday, January 8. Nand Kumar Baghel had been hospitalized at Raipur’s Shribalaji Hospital for the past three months due to a chronic illness. On Monday morning, he succumbed to his illness in the hospital.

What Happened To Baghel’s Father?

Doctors had previously indicated that the 89-year-old Nand Kumar Baghel was battling chronic brain and spine-related ailments, along with uncontrolled diabetes. Bhupesh Baghel’s father experienced paralysis on his right side and partial functionality on his left. His health has been a cause for concern since November 2023.

When Will The Final Rites Take Place?

As per the reports, the mortal remains of Nand Kumar Baghel, are resting at his Patan residence. The final rites are planned for January 10, awaiting the return of Bhupesh Baghel’s sister from abroad. Bhupesh Baghel shared this information via social media.

How Did The News About Bhupesh Baghel’s Father Break?

The former Chief Minister and Congress leader, Bhupesh Baghel, conveyed the distressing news of his father’s demise through a post on his social media account X. ‘With a heavy heart, we announce the passing of Babuji Shri Nand Kumar Baghel ji this morning. Currently, the body rests at Patan Sadan. The final rites will be conducted on January 10 at our home village Kuruddih after my younger sister returns from abroad,’ he articulated in Hindi.
